Lay Out the Floor
An outdoor tents floor is a vital part of any type of tent and is among the most crucial areas to protect. The most effective way to do this is by creating obstacles versus abrasion and moisture.

This can be as easy as outlining a doormat and sweeping on a regular basis inside the tent. Adding furnishings pads to the bottom of in-tent furnishings likewise stops them from wearing down the flooring material.

An advanced technique is to dig a trench around the border of your tent to reroute any overflow and save the flooring. This is especially practical if the website you're camping in has a slope. Simply make certain that the nadir isn't directly contrary your tent, which would certainly create any rerouted water to unload onto it.

Set Up the Tent
The very best outdoors tents for family outdoor camping supply more functions than plain shelter, from well-ventilated mesh roofings and enjoyable string lighting to integrated storage space pockets and electrical ports. It's likewise worth taking into consideration an outdoor tents with an easy-to-use throwing procedure, preferably in the backyard, to lessen stress and anxiety before your trip.

As soon as you go to your campsite, eliminate rocks, branches, and various other debris from the area where you wish to establish camp. If the ground is dry, spread a layer of want needles to soften it for resting.

Locate and read the camping tent's guidelines. Most modern camping tents have all-in-one post sectors that click together and connect with bungee ropes or phoned number rings, yet there are still older versions that need you to assemble the camping tent by hand.
